π± What is LEED?
- LEED (Leadership in Energy and Environmental Design) is the worldβs most widely used green building rating system, developed by the U.S. Green Building Council (USGBC) and certified by Green Business Certification Inc. (GBCI).
- It provides a framework for healthy, efficient, and cost-effective buildings across all project types: new construction, interiors, operations, neighborhoods, and even cities.
LEED Certification Levels
Projects earn points (out of 110 available) by meeting sustainability credits. The total determines the certification level:
| LEED Level | Points Required | Key Notes |
|---|---|---|
| Certified | 40β49 | Entry-level recognition; meets all prerequisites. |
| Silver | 50β59 | Stronger sustainability performance. |
| Gold | 60β79 | High achievement; widely sought for prestige and marketing. |
| Platinum | 80+ | Highest level; requires decarbonization credits under LEED v5. |
π How LEED Points Work
- Prerequisites: Mandatory requirements (e.g., minimum energy efficiency, water use reduction). Missing one disqualifies certification.
- Credit Categories:
- Integrative Process
- Location & Transportation
- Sustainable Sites
- Water Efficiency
- Energy & Atmosphere
- Materials & Resources
- Indoor Environmental Quality
- Innovation
- Regional Priority credits for local environmental issues.
π Why LEED Matters in the USA
- Market Value: LEED-certified buildings often command higher rents and resale values.
- Regulatory Alignment: Many U.S. cities and states incentivize or mandate LEED for public projects.
- Environmental Impact: Supports national goals for carbon reduction and energy efficiency.
- Marketing & Prestige: Gold and Platinum levels are powerful branding tools for developers and corporations.

β οΈ Challenges & Trade-offs
- Costs: Registration and review fees, plus design/documentation expenses.
- Complexity: Platinum requires advanced strategies (renewables, embodied carbon reduction).
- Risk of Point Loss: Credits may be denied during GBCI review, so teams aim above thresholds.
Step-by-step guide for U.S. project teams for LEED Gold or Platinum certification
Register your project
Submit your project details to the U.S. Green Building Council (USGBC) via LEED Online and pay the registration fee.
Assemble your LEED team
Engage architects, engineers, contractors, and a LEED Accredited Professional to coordinate sustainability strategies.
Identify prerequisites
Confirm mandatory requirements such as minimum energy efficiency and water use reduction before pursuing optional credits.
Select target credits
Choose credits across categories like Energy & Atmosphere, Water Efficiency, and Materials & Resources to reach Gold (60+) or Platinum (80+).
Document compliance
Gather evidence such as energy models, material certifications, and site plans to prove credit achievement.
Submit for review
Upload documentation to LEED Online; GBCI reviewers will evaluate and may request clarifications.
Earn certification
Once approved, your project is awarded Certified, Silver, Gold, or Platinum status, with a plaque and listing on USGBCβs directory.

π Pro Tips for Gold & Platinum
- Aim higher than the threshold: Target 5β10 points above your goal to buffer against denied credits.
- Focus on energy: Energy & Atmosphere credits carry the most points; renewable energy and electrification are key for Platinum.
- Leverage innovation credits: Pilot credits and exemplary performance can push you over the line.
- Plan early: Integrative design from day one avoids costly retrofits later.
